How to use the drilling toolpath in Vectric software | 2D Toolpaths

This video demonstrates how to create a drilling toolpath in Vectric Aspire V12. The drilling operation machines the centers of selected closed vectors to a specified depth, commonly used for creating mounting holes.

  1. Open the project containing the vectors to drill.
  2. Switch to the Toolpath tab and confirm the material setup (e.g., material thickness of 0.5“).
  3. Click the Drilling Toolpath icon under Toolpath Operations.
  4. Set Cutting Depths:
    • Start Depth: 0 (top surface of material). Increase if the toolpath starts below the surface due to prior machining.
    • Cut Depth: Set to the desired depth, e.g., 0.375" to cut 3/8“ through a 1/2“ material, leaving material for screws.
  5. Select a tool:
    • Click Select to open the tool database.
    • Choose a drill bit (e.g., 1/4“ drill). The tool size does not need to match the selected circles because drilling always targets the vector centers.
    • Accept default tool settings or click Edit to change settings for this toolpath only.
  6. Optionally enable Pec Drilling:
    • The tool retracts after each pass to remove material and cool the tool.
    • Choose Retract above cutting start depth to fully clear the hole of swarf/chips; requires longer machining time.
    • Choose Retract above height of previous pass for shorter peck cycles; does not fully clear chips from the hole.
    • Optionally set Dwell time at the bottom of each peck pass (in seconds) if the machine/post processor supports dwell moves.
    • For this example, disable peck drilling and use a standard drill.
  7. Optionally enable Use Vector Selection Order to respect the order in which vectors were selected when generating the toolpath.
  8. Enter a toolpath name, e.g., drill.
  9. Click Calculate to generate the toolpath.
  10. Preview the toolpath to verify the drill depth and remaining material.
  11. Preview all toolpaths together to view the finished sign.
  • The drilling toolpath always drills the center of the selected closed vectors; the selected tool may be larger or smaller than the circles.
  • Start depth should be changed only if the material has already been machined to a lower surface before drilling.
  • Pec drilling is useful for clearing chips and cooling the tool, but increases cycle time when fully retracting above the start depth.
  • Retracting above the previous pass is faster but does not guarantee complete swarf removal from the hole.
  • Dwell is only supported if the machine and post processor support the dwell move; contact the machine manufacturer if unsure.
  • Editing the tool within the drilling form affects only that toolpath, not the master tool database entry.
